EVEREST K is a 2009 freight ship. The Coast Guard has recorded 8 inspections since 2016, most recently in May 2025, along with 1 deficiency and 2 operational controls.

1520-shipborne navigation equipment - All ships of 500 GT and upwards shall have a gyro compass clearly readable by the helmsman at the main steering position. Gyro compass is inoperable. SOLAS 74 (14) V/19.2.2.5.1
Action required: 40 - Rectify deficiencies prior to next US port after sailing foreign
Resolved 27 February 2017
Resolution: Verified, received, reviewed and accepted tech report from Seven Seas Marine International, Inc. stating the deficiency was rectified. See documentation.
